Understanding Cupping

Cupping involves placing cups on the skin to create suction. This method can help improve blood flow, relieve muscle tension, and promote relaxation. The cups may be made of glass, bamboo, silicone, or plastic, and the suction can be created using heat or a mechanical pump.

Deep Tissue Massage Overview

Deep tissue massage focuses on realigning deeper layers of muscles and connective tissue. It is particularly beneficial for chronic aches and pains, especially in the back, neck, and shoulders. Therapists use slow strokes and deep finger pressure to relieve tension.

Combining Cupping with Deep Tissue Massage

Integrating cupping into your deep tissue massage can provide enhanced benefits. Here’s what you can expect when you combine these therapies:

Enhanced Muscle Relaxation

The suction created by cupping helps lift the tissue, allowing for deeper access during the massage. This can lead to more effective release of muscle knots and tension.

Improved Blood Flow

Cupping can stimulate circulation, which complements deep tissue work. As the blood flow increases, the muscles receive more oxygen and nutrients, aiding in recovery and reducing soreness.

What to Expect During Your Session

When you arrive for your appointment, your therapist will discuss your health history and specific concerns. They will explain the process and answer any questions you may have.

The Process

  • Initial Assessment: Your therapist will assess your needs and determine the best approach for your session.
  • Preparation: You may be asked to lie on a comfortable massage table, and the therapist will prepare the cups for use.
  • Cupping Application: The therapist will apply cups to specific areas of your body. You may feel a mild pulling sensation.
  • Massage: After cupping, the therapist will perform deep tissue massage on the targeted areas.
  • Post-Treatment Care: After the session, your therapist will provide recommendations for post-treatment care and how to maximize the benefits.

Possible Side Effects

Some individuals may experience temporary bruising or soreness after cupping. These effects are usually mild and subside within a few days.
